A MEETING OF THE SEMINAR COMMITTEE WITH POSTGRADUATE STUDENTS SPECIALIZING IN ARABIC LANGUAGE TEACHING METHODS
The Seminar Committee met at the College of Education for the Humanities with postgraduate students specializing in (Arabic Language Teaching Methods). The meeting included discussing several topics, the most important of which are: urging students to expedite the promotion of titles for their master’s theses, the necessity of fruitful research and investigation, and also emphasizing the selection of titles that help solve educational, psychological and curricula problems, in addition to searching for modern strategies in the art of teaching.
